为明确植物内生细菌在棉花体内的定殖规律及对棉花黄萎病防治效果的影响,采用对峙培养法筛选对大丽轮枝菌Verticillium dahliae Kleb.抑菌活性强的植物内生细菌,通过形态及生理生化特征并结合16S r DNA和gyr B基因分析鉴定菌株;利用抗生素标记法及盆栽试验研究其在棉花体内的定殖动态及对棉花黄萎病的防治效果。结果表明:共筛选到3株对大丽轮枝菌具有强抑菌活性的菌株SZ5、DP10和CCM9,其中SZ5为蜡样芽胞杆菌Bacillus cereus,定殖在棉花根部、茎部和叶部,DP10和CCM9为枯草芽胞杆菌B.subtilis,定殖在棉花根部和茎部,3株菌在棉花根部的定殖数量均在10~3CFU/g以上;棉花苗沾根分别接入3株内生细菌10 d后再接种大丽轮枝菌孢子悬浮液,对棉花黄萎病的防治效果达79.52%~89.79%,而3株内生细菌沾根接种后立即移栽到含有大丽轮枝菌的土壤中对棉花黄萎病的防治效果为23.77%~36.03%。表明不同内生细菌菌株在棉花体内的定殖规律不同;且在棉苗中定殖一定数量后,才能对棉花黄萎病产生较高的防治效果。
In order to clarify the colonization rules of plant endophytic bacteria in cotton and the control effect on cotton Verticillium wilt, the endophytic bacteria with strong antibacterial activity against Verticillium dahliae Kleb were selected by confrontation culture method, Morphological, physiological and biochemical characteristics of the isolates, and the combination of 16S r DNA and gyr B gene analysis to identify strains; using antibiotic markers and pot experiments to study its colonization dynamics in cotton and its control effect on cotton Verticillium wilt. The results showed that three strains of SZ5, DP10 and CCM9 with strong antibacterial activities against Verticillium dahliae were screened, of which SZ5 was Bacillus cereus and colonized the roots, stems and leaves of cotton. DP10 And CCM9 were Bacillus subtilis B. subtilis colonized in the roots and stems of cotton. The colonization numbers of the three strains in the roots were above 10 ~ 3CFU / g. Three strains of endophytic bacteria 10 d after inoculation of Verticillium dahliae spore suspension, the control effect of cotton Verticillium wilt reached 79.52% ~ 89.79%, and 3 endophytic bacteria stained roots immediately after inoculation transplanted to contain Verticillium dahliae The control effect of Verticillium wilt in soil was 23.77% ~ 36.03%. The results showed that the colonization of different endophytic bacteria strains in cotton is different; and colonization of a certain number of cotton seedlings in order to have a high control effect on cotton Verticillium wilt.
